the modalities of bodywork offered include: swedish, deep tissue, neuromuscular therapy, connective tissue therapy, myofascial release, kinesthetic awareness through movement, sports massage, medical massage, passive & active stretching, pregnancy massage, reflexology, polarity therapy, reiki, aromatherapy and raindrop technique *** most bodywork sessions include an integration of two or more massage modalities. each session is unique and is constructed to meet your individual needs and requests! swedish - the main form of traditional european massage that uses a system of long gliding strokes, kneading, friction, percussion, shaking motions, and vibration techniques. it affects the nerves, superficial muscles and glands, increases circulation, and promotes overall health and well-being by decreasing stress and soothing the body.
deep tissue - is designed to reach the deep portions of thick muscles, specifically the individual muscle fibers and surrounding fascia. using deep muscle compression and friction along the grain of the muscle fiber, deep tissue massage works to release tension by smoothing out knots and adhesions. this releases both toxins stored in the muscles and deeply held patterns of tension.
neuromuscular therapy (NMT) - also known as trigger point therapy, NMT balances the body’s central nervous system with the musculoskeletal system. by using concentrated pressure on specific areas of tension (knots), this modality works to break the “stress-tension-pain cycle.” by relaxing muscles and releasing compressed nerves, circulation increases returning the body to a state of neuromuscular integrity and balance.
connective tissue therapy (CTT) - like deep tissue massage, CTT targets tissues deep in the body. by using slow, penetrating, and long strokes the partitioner focuses on connective tissues, such as deep fascia, tendons, ligaments, and the periosteum (superficial bone covering). operating on the premiss that an imbalance in any portion of the body may disrupt the entire system (specifically the central and autonomic nervous systems), CTT hopes to target specific areas in hopes of tonifying the entire body.
myofascial release - sustained pressure and movement combined with gentle stretching to unblock scar tissue and adhesions. by working directly with the fascia, myofascial release is an effective therapeutic approach in the relief of neck and back pain, fibromyalgia, scoliosis, restrictions in motion, headaches, plantar fascists, TMJ, chronic pain, and more.
kinesthetic awareness through movement (KAM) - similar to the Feldenkrais method, KAM is an approach to bodywork that uses movement as its primary vehicle for exploration, gathering information, and for accepting change through the feeling state of the client and practitioner alike.
sports massage - this special form of massage is typically used before, during, and after athletic events to prepare the athlete for peak performance, to drain away fatigue, to relieve swelling, to reduce muscle tension, to promote flexibility and to prevent injuries. depending on the needs of the athlete, a variety of techniques are used including classic swedish strokes, cross-fiber friction, pressure-point work, and joint mobilization.
medical massage - is helpful for individuals who suffer from an assortment of health conditions, including: repetitive motion injuries, thoracic outlet syndrome, muscle spasms, carpal tunnel syndrome, chronic headaches, whiplash, rotator cuff injuries, insomnia, anxiety, tendonitis, sprains, strains, osteoarthritis, back pain, and more. by increasing blood flow to specific areas, it helps flush toxins from injury sites while simultaneously stimulating nervous system conduction. overall, medical massage is a noninvasive therapy that produces beneficial health results to those experiencing an array of health related illnesses and injuries.
stretching modalities - both contract/relax and active isolated stretching techniques utilize the body’s nervous system to facilitate relaxation in the muscle to be lengthened. active release technique entails “pinning” a site on a muscle while stretching it in order to reduce restrictions loaded in the tissue. various stretching techniques are often used in massage in order to both release chronic pain and prevent injury.
pregnancy massage - is performed with consideration of the special needs of the pregnant woman. often it targets upper and lower back pain, aching knees, and overall fatigue that is accompanied with pregnancy. special pillows are designed to provide added comfort and support for the mommy to be. massage is safe and can be received well into the 3rd trimester.
reflexology - is based on the principle that certain areas in the body reflect the whole. reflex points, which relate to all areas of the body and visceral organs, can be found on the feet, hands, and ears. these points respond to pressure, stimulating the body’s natural healing process. the body starts progressively clearing blockages, reestablishing energy flows, and balancing itself.
